Demystifying SF12 Diodes: Technical Insights for Electronics Engineers

The Power Behind Modern Circuitry

In the world of power electronics, SF12 diodes play a crucial role that often goes unnoticed. These unsung heroes of circuit design combine high efficiency with rugged reliability, making them the Swiss Army knives of rectification technology. But what exactly makes these components tick?

Key Technical Specifications

  • Peak reverse voltage: 100V
  • Forward current: 1A max
  • Recovery time: 35ns typical
  • Operating temperature: -55°C to +125°C

The Packaging Puzzle

DO-41 remains the go-to package for most applications, but surface-mount variants are gaining traction. Panjit's latest SF12M variant demonstrates how packaging innovations can reduce footprint by 40% while maintaining thermal performance.
